Book excerpt: Excerpt from Ford County Soils T IS A matter of common observation that soils vary tremem dously in their productive power, depending upon their physical condition, their chemical composition, and their biological activities. For the most advantageous utilization of the land a definite knowledge of the existing kinds or types of soil is a first essential, and for any comprehensive plans for the improvement and the maintenance of our agricultural soils this knowledge is likewise necessary. It is the pur pose oi a soil survey to classify the various kinds of soil of a given area in such a manner as to permit definite characterization for de scription and for mapping. With the information that such a survey affords, every farmer or landowner of the surveyed area has at hand the basis for a rational system of improvement of his land. At the same time the Experiment Station is furnished an inventory of the soils of the state upon which intelligently to base plans for those funda mental investigations so necessary for solving the problems of practical soil improvement.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Soils of the United States (Edition, 1913) The soil unit or the soil individual is the soil type. It connotes all the features named above and is limited to a single class, a single series, and a single province. A soil type, therefore, is a soil w ich throughout the area of its occurrence has the same texture, color, structure, character of subsoil, general topography, procca of derivation, and usually derivation from the same material.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Soil Survey Field Book: Field Season, 1906 Two years have elapsed since the publication of the last issue of Instructions to Field Parties and Description of Soil Types. During these years the soils of many new areas have been studied and much a'dditional information in regard to the general relation of the soils of the United States has been obtained. The correlation of the soils is a very difficult problem, and one which can not be definitely solved from the data obtained by the survey of a limited number of widely separated areas. Each additional survey throws new light upon the subject, and sometimes necessitates changes in the soil names used in the earlier reports. The student of soils will doubtless realize that the necessity for such readjustments is an inherent feature of work of this character.
